byte[] bytesSend = System.Text.Encoding.Default.GetBytes("23

byte[] bytesSend = System.Text.Encoding.Default.GetBytes("23f"); byte[0]=50;byte=51;byte[2]=102?
我的问题是byte[0]=50怎么得到的,代表什么意义?
jeains 1年前 已收到1个回答 举报

zhoujiao999 幼苗

共回答了17个问题采纳率:100% 举报

System.Text.Encoding.Default.GetBytes("23f");
功能是将字符串转成byte数组
字符串的内容将依次转成byte数组的每一个值
GetBytes是将字符转成ascii码
所以2的ascii就是50
依次类推

1年前

6
可能相似的问题
Copyright © 2024 YULUCN.COM - 雨露学习互助 - 17 q. 0.046 s. - webmaster@yulucn.com